General Information

Title: If ye be risen again with Christ
Composer: Christopher Tye
Text: Colossians 3:1-2

Number of voices: 4vv   Voicing: TTBB
Genre: SacredAnthem

Language: English
Instruments: A cappella

First published:
Description: Tye's setting of the opening of the Epistle for Easter Sunday (according to the 1549 and 1552 BCP).
